The Minister's Secretary General signed off on a full review last year. I can read it out to the Minister. The Department doing an audit is not good enough. The NSSO are the guys who are supposed to be deducting and paying the salaries for civil servants. Billions of euro go through the office. This is crazy stuff. I do not understand how, on four completely separate occasions, you could make such mistakes. We are all humans. People make mistakes and will continue to make mistakes, but when you make mistake after mistake after mistake, I think there is a serious issue.

I want to move to another issue before the Chair intervenes, namely, these ghost houses in the Phoenix Park that have been talked about. Is the Minister familiar with the article in the media about these seven properties owned by the OPW that do not seem to be on any register or asset list? Has anybody in the Department located these properties?
